This book examines the early years of the Claims Conference, the
organization which lobbies for and distributes reparations to
Holocaust survivors, and its operations as a nongovernmental actor
promoting reparative justice in global politics. Rachel Blumenthal
traces the founding of the organization by one person, and its
continued campaign for the payment of compensation to survivors
after Israel left the negotiations. This book explores the degree
to which the leadership entity served individual victims of the
Third Reich, the Jewish public, or member organizations.
